Former New York Times publisher Arthur Ochs Sulzberger has died. He was 86. Sulzberger died Saturday at his home in Southampton, New York, the Times reported. For three decades, Sulzberger helped to revamp the newspaper, guided the company through its expansion, and fought for freedom of press with the publication of the Pentagon Papers.
